dc.description.abstractThis research proposes a method to calculate the area of damaged leaf attacked by pests, implemented as a mobile application on the Android operating system. The mobile application works on mobile device (client) for image acquisition and preprocess, while the calculation are performed on the server. This research uses Otsu method for image segmentation process and Convex Hull to reconstruct the area of damaged leaf. Reconstruction is done because the leaves were damaged so that their original shape was unrecognizable. After the reconstruction, the original shape of the leaves can be identified so the level of leaves damage can be calculated. The average error rate on the accuracy of the reconstruction of damaged salam (Syzygium polyanthum) leaves, kemuning (Murraya paniculata) leaves and sirih (Piper betle L) leaves is 19.19%, 16.81% and 22.31% respectively. Evaluation results show that the level of damage that occurs in the leaves and the reconstruction accuracy rate are inversely related. Convex Hull algorithm can reconstruct damaged leaves that have pinnate bone, but it is not suitable for leaves that have finger bone.en
